Splitting into – according to the road signs – Ffordd Uchaf Foal (Upper Foel Road) and Ffordd Isar Foel (Lower Foel Road). There is some inconsistency in the Welsh names; they should be either Uchaf and Isaf or Uchar and Isar (Open Street Map has them as Ucha'r and Isa'r which seems to be the correct Welsh orthography, being contractions of Uchaf yr and Isaf yr, given that the combined road is Ffordd y Foel rather than Ffordd Foel).
